import uuid
from google.cloud import spanner
import pytest
import backup_sample
def unique_instance_id():
""" Creates a unique id for the database. """
return f'test-instance-{uuid.uuid4().hex[:10]}'
def unique_database_id():
""" Creates a unique id for the database. """
return f'test-db-{uuid.uuid4().hex[:10]}'
def unique_backup_id():
""" Creates a unique id for the backup. """
return f'test-backup-{uuid.uuid4().hex[:10]}'
INSTANCE_ID = unique_instance_id()
DATABASE_ID = unique_database_id()
RESTORE_DB_ID = unique_database_id()
BACKUP_ID = unique_backup_id()
@pytest.fixture(scope='module')
def spanner_instance():
spanner_client = spanner.Client()
instance_config = '{}/instanceConfigs/{}'.format(
spanner_client.project_name, 'regional-us-central1')
instance = spanner_client.instance(INSTANCE_ID, instance_config)
op = instance.create()
op.result(120) # block until completion
yield instance
instance.delete()
@pytest.fixture(scope='module')
def database(spanner_instance):
""" Creates a temporary database that is removed after testing. """
db = spanner_instance.database(DATABASE_ID)
db.create()
yield db
db.drop()
def test_create_backup(capsys, database):
backup_sample.create_backup(INSTANCE_ID, DATABASE_ID, BACKUP_ID)
out, _ = capsys.readouterr()
assert BACKUP_ID in out
def test_restore_database(capsys):
backup_sample.restore_database(INSTANCE_ID, RESTORE_DB_ID, BACKUP_ID)
out, _ = capsys.readouterr()
assert (DATABASE_ID + " restored to ") in out
assert (RESTORE_DB_ID + " from backup ") in out
assert BACKUP_ID in out
def test_list_backup_operations(capsys, spanner_instance):
backup_sample.list_backup_operations(INSTANCE_ID, DATABASE_ID)
out, _ = capsys.readouterr()
assert BACKUP_ID in out
assert DATABASE_ID in out
def test_list_backups(capsys, spanner_instance):
backup_sample.list_backups(INSTANCE_ID, DATABASE_ID, BACKUP_ID)
out, _ = capsys.readouterr()
id_count = out.count(BACKUP_ID)
assert id_count == 7
def test_update_backup(capsys):
backup_sample.update_backup(INSTANCE_ID, BACKUP_ID)
out, _ = capsys.readouterr()
assert BACKUP_ID in out
def test_delete_backup(capsys, spanner_instance):
backup_sample.delete_backup(INSTANCE_ID, BACKUP_ID)
out, _ = capsys.readouterr()
assert BACKUP_ID in out
def test_cancel_backup(capsys):
backup_sample.cancel_backup(INSTANCE_ID, DATABASE_ID, BACKUP_ID)
out, _ = capsys.readouterr()
cancel_success = "Backup creation was successfully cancelled." in out
cancel_failure = (
("Backup was created before the cancel completed." in out) and
("Backup deleted." in out)
)
assert cancel_success or cancel_failure
